2025-07-31 21:39 CEST

View Issue Details Jump to Notes ]
IDProjectCategoryView StatusLast Update
0001809Spring engineGeneralpublic2010-02-04 19:39
Reportertvo 
Assigned Totvo 
PrioritynormalSeveritycrashReproducibilityhave not tried
StatusresolvedResolutionfixed 
Product Version0.81.1.2 
Target Version0.81.1.3Fixed in Version0.81.1.3 
Summary0001809: segfault in FeatureDrawer.cpp, line 346
DescriptionOften segmentation fault with this stack:

/home/tobi/wd/spring/repo-dev/rts/System/Platform/CrashHandler.cpp:279
/home/tobi/wd/spring/repo-dev/rts/Rendering/UnitModels/FeatureDrawer.cpp:346
/home/tobi/wd/spring/repo-dev/rts/Map/SMF/SmfReadMap.cpp:339
/home/tobi/wd/spring/repo-dev/rts/Rendering/UnitModels/FeatureDrawer.cpp:326
/home/tobi/wd/spring/repo-dev/rts/Rendering/UnitModels/FeatureDrawer.cpp:306
/home/tobi/wd/spring/repo-dev/rts/Rendering/ShadowHandler.cpp:162
/home/tobi/wd/spring/repo-dev/rts/Rendering/ShadowHandler.cpp:255
/home/tobi/wd/spring/repo-dev/rts/Game/Game.h:68
/home/tobi/wd/spring/repo-dev/rts/System/SpringApp.cpp:906
/home/tobi/wd/spring/repo-dev/rts/System/SpringApp.cpp:994
/home/tobi/wd/spring/repo-dev/rts/System/Main.cpp:64
/home/tobi/wd/spring/repo-dev/rts/System/Main.cpp:128

Have not found a way to reproduce it 100% of the time yet.
Additional InformationExact version: 0.81-branch, commit a0912cb86f895b79ae9c8194707bac57d07189c9
TagsNo tags attached.
Checked infolog.txt for Errors
Attached Files

-Relationships
+Relationships

-Notes

~0004565

tvo (reporter)

can't reproduce anymore

~0004569

tvo (reporter)

and happened again :/

Translated Stacktrace:
/home/tobi/wd/spring/repo-dev/rts/System/Platform/CrashHandler.cpp:279
/home/tobi/wd/spring/repo-dev/rts/Sim/Features/FeatureHandler.cpp:416
/home/tobi/wd/spring/repo-dev/rts/Game/Game.cpp:3489
/home/tobi/wd/spring/repo-dev/rts/Game/Game.cpp:3783
/home/tobi/wd/spring/repo-dev/rts/Game/Game.cpp:2790
/home/tobi/wd/spring/repo-dev/rts/System/SpringApp.cpp:866
/home/tobi/wd/spring/repo-dev/rts/System/SpringApp.cpp:994
/home/tobi/wd/spring/repo-dev/rts/System/Main.cpp:64
/home/tobi/wd/spring/repo-dev/rts/System/Main.cpp:128

~0004570

Auswaschbar (reporter)

Second one didn't crash in FeatureDrawer

~0004571

tvo (reporter)

I know.

~0004574

tvo (reporter)

And got second crash again, on The Cold Place...

~0004575

tvo (reporter)

Random attempt at fixing it:

http://github.com/spring/spring/commit/a167c1ee59bd1ac14f0595abd74d1f31a5611c2b

~0004599

tvo (reporter)

And again haven't seen it in a while, so I'm assuming that fixed it.
+Notes

-Issue History
Date Modified Username Field Change
2010-01-30 16:09 tvo New Issue
2010-01-30 16:21 tvo Target Version => 0.81.1.3
2010-01-31 12:06 tvo Note Added: 0004565
2010-01-31 12:06 tvo Status new => closed
2010-01-31 12:06 tvo Resolution open => unable to reproduce
2010-01-31 13:39 tvo Note Added: 0004569
2010-01-31 13:39 tvo Status closed => new
2010-01-31 13:39 tvo Resolution unable to reproduce => reopened
2010-01-31 13:47 Auswaschbar Note Added: 0004570
2010-01-31 14:14 tvo Note Added: 0004571
2010-01-31 15:13 tvo Note Added: 0004574
2010-01-31 15:35 tvo Note Added: 0004575
2010-02-04 19:39 tvo Note Added: 0004599
2010-02-04 19:39 tvo Status new => resolved
2010-02-04 19:39 tvo Fixed in Version => 0.81.1.3
2010-02-04 19:39 tvo Resolution reopened => fixed
2010-02-04 19:39 tvo Assigned To => tvo
+Issue History